Experts indicate that the U.S.-Iranian agreement remains fragile, and any military or political escalation could cause a regional upheaval, especially in the Strait of Hormuz and Bab el-Mandeb. Disagreements over the nuclear issue, including enrichment levels, continue to threaten the stability of negotiations. This is amid economic and political pressures that influence American public opinion and motivate the administration to reach understandings, despite differing views within Congress and Israeli support.
